📚 Overview:
Explore the background of the Wars of the Roses, including the complex family tree of the Plantagenet dynasty and the disputed succession to the English throne.
Dive into the key battles and alliances that characterized the Wars of the Roses, such as the Battle of Towton and the clash between the Houses of Lancaster and York.
Understand the political and social dynamics driving the conflict, including the role of powerful noble families and the impact of economic factors on the nation.
🔍 Key Points:
The significance of figures like Henry VI, Edward IV, and Richard III in shaping the course of the wars.
The symbolism behind the emblems of the red rose of Lancaster and the white rose of York.
The aftermath of the Wars of the Roses, including the establishment of the Tudor dynasty and the consolidation of royal power.
